Overview

  • Category: Integrated Circuit
  • Use: Signal Level Shifter
  • Characteristics: High-Speed, CMOS Technology
  • Package: TSSOP-20
  • Essence: Bidirectional Transceiver
  • Packaging/Quantity: Tape and Reel, 2500 pieces per reel

Specifications

  • Supply Voltage Range: 4.5V to 5.5V
  • Input Voltage Range: 0V to VCC
  • Output Voltage Range: 0V to VCC
  • Maximum Operating Frequency: 25 MHz
  • Number of Channels: 8
  • Logic Family: HCT

Functional Features

  • Bidirectional data transfer between two different voltage levels
  • High-speed operation suitable for various applications
  • CMOS technology ensures low power consumption
  • Non-inverting outputs for minimal signal distortion
  • Schmitt-trigger inputs for improved noise immunity

Advantages and Disadvantages

Advantages: - Allows interfacing between systems with different voltage levels - Fast data transmission speeds up to 25 MHz - Low power consumption due to CMOS technology - Robust design with Schmitt-trigger inputs for noise immunity

Disadvantages: - Limited to a maximum supply voltage of 5.5V - Requires careful consideration of input/output voltage compatibility

Working Principles

The MM74HCT245MTCX is a bidirectional transceiver that facilitates the conversion of signals between two different voltage levels. It operates using CMOS technology, which ensures high-speed performance while consuming minimal power. The device features non-inverting outputs and Schmitt-trigger inputs, providing reliable and accurate signal transmission even in noisy environments.
